基于缆索式机器人的输煤栈桥智能巡检系统设计与实现 被引量:3

Design and Implementation of Intelligent Inspection System Based on Cable Robot for Coal Conveying Corridor

摘要 综合分析了智能巡检机器人在输煤栈桥应用场景下对承载、驱动、续航能力以及安装施工等方面的要求,设计研发了一套缆索式机器人巡检系统,并详细介绍了系统的设计方案、关键功能的开发技术路线以及现场部署方案。通过实际应用,验证了该巡检机器人的巡检效果,为机器人在输煤栈桥智能化巡检应用领域扩充了新方法、新思路,助力智慧电厂目标的实现。 The requirements of intelligent robot for load-bearing,driving,endurance and installation are analyzed in the application of coal conveying corridor.On this basis,an inspection system based on cable robot is designed and developed,and the designed scheme,the technical route of key functions and the construction scheme are introduced in detail.Through practical application,the inspection effect of the cable robot is verified,which expands new methods and new ideas in the field of intelligent inspection of coal conveying corridor,and helps to realize the goal of intelligent power plant.
作者 李海丽 王志勇 LI Haili;WANG Zhiyong(China Nuclear Power Engineering Corporation,Beijing 100840,China)
出处 《自动化与仪器仪表》 2022年第7期257-260,265,共5页 Automation & Instrumentation
关键词 输煤栈桥 智能巡检 缆索式机器人 控制系统 图像识别 coal conveying corridor intelligent inspection cable robot control system image recognition
